Yoyo

| |

Ingredients

1 lb of soft flour

½ pound of margarine

2 tablespoons of baking powder

2 eggs

Vanilla

A pinch of salt

1 cup of water

½ pound of sugar

Red or yellow food coloring (to taste)

“Miel de panela” or pineapple jelly (to taste)

Procedure

Mix the flour with the baking powder and add a pinch of salt in the process. On a bowl mix the melted butter or margarine, eggs and the vanilla essence. Gradually add more flour and then water

until you have a pliable dough.

Knead the dough on a table with a rolling pin then shape into several golf size balls and then squeeze them so you have a flat surface on the bottom. Uniting two of those pieces you form the Yoyo. A layer of jelly goes in the middle and a coat of sugar or brown honey (Panela) is added including the desired coloring before baking.

Preheat oven to 100° F for 15 minutes.

Then bake at 300° F for 25 to 30 minutes.
